andy wrote:Anyone else think Congo isn't a walk over? Yea it's a good draw and will take it but they have some quality players in that side


The defence is relegation PL candidate quality being extremely generous, but more like a top 10 Championship team. The two wingers are both middling quality players who play in the secondary level of top leagues for average sides, and are rubbish. The CM has Sadiki who is good, but they play two DMs and have little attacking threat. The forwards are composed of a guy who couldn't buy a goal at a host of mid-level European clubs for a decade and a half and is now 36 and past it, and Wissa... who had an absolutely rubbish season at Newcastle where he couldn't hit a barn door.

I expect a very similar game to the last two. DR Congo with 10 behind the ball and hoofing it to Wissa.... if they concede early, England could smash them, but more likely a ground out 1/2 nil
